Hey Priva,

Quick heads-up before Friday's DR drill for the Inkmill markdown pipeline: we'll restore the renderer config from the cold backup, so you'll need the escrow credentials handy. Grab a coffee first — the restore takes a while. For the sealed vault copy, the recovery passphrase is below.

recovery phrase for kahop-kahap: istys-novdor-joreth-silir-eliys

## Fernhaus Controller — Environment Variables

The Fernhaus greenhouse controller applies drift correction to humidity and CO2 sensors every 15 minutes. `FERNHAUS_DRIFT_WINDOW` and `FERNHAUS_CALIB_MODE` are non-sensitive and audited quarterly. For the security review: the only secret in this file is the calibration service credential, which is set on the next line.

env line for fajop-taguf: VAULT_KEY20=82a8caa7b14c704c3638

**Autocomplete index performance.** Plugin authors querying the Tindervale autocomplete endpoint should expect elevated latency while the suggestion index rebuilds, typically 03:00–04:30 UTC daily. During rebuilds, responses may fall back to prefix-only matching, so fuzzy results will be sparse. Do not implement client-side retries faster than two seconds; the index recovers on its own. Current rebuild status, historical timings, and the degradation flag your plugin can poll are all published on the status page below.

dashboard of hagug-yafop = https://artifactory.zemvarlabs.internal/board

Changelog — DigestForge scheduler, 2024-09-03. Rotated the batch-signing credential used by the digest scheduler when it hands jobs to the Mailloom dispatcher. Old credential expired per the quarterly policy; revoked same day. All queued digest batches were re-signed and replayed — no duplicates sent. New hires: the scheduler rejects any batch signed with a retired credential, so never copy key material from old runbooks. Current credential follows.

deploy key for hahof-tagep: bky6_YcdejG

Runbook: SDK parity check (Lanternfall)

The Corvid (Kotlin) and Heron (Swift) SDKs must expose identical public surfaces per release. Run the parity linter before tagging; it diffs method signatures and event names. Any gap requires either a matching implementation or an approved waiver. Do not ship with unreviewed gaps — downstream apps at Bramwell depend on symmetry. The parity matrix and waiver process are maintained on the internal page below.

runbook for tagug-hafog: https://jira.lumiclabs.internal/projects/pages/pages/9773c0d8